What is the “Usage Discount” and how does it affect my total Autograph discount?

0

A4. The usage discount is determined by how much and when you drive. Based on extensive national data, we know that more accidents occur at certain times of the day than at others. Hence, we can reward drivers who don’t often drive as many kilometres during the times when the risk of being in an accident is highest. For example, 11 p.m. to 4 am is considered a “high risk” period. Other times are classified as “medium” or “low” risk (the chart below indicates what times are considered high, medium and low risk during the course of a week). The usage discount can range up to 15%, and is based upon the estimated number of kilometres driven per year during low, medium and high-risk periods. The usage discount begins at 25% and is reduced by 0.00085% for every low-risk kilometre, 0.00125% for every medium-risk kilometre, and 0.00700% for every high-risk kilometre driven per year.
